#16: The Robins (1949)

Before The Coasters, there were The Robins. Based in Los Angeles, they worked with Leiber and Stoller, blending humor with R&B rhythm. Their song “Smokey Joe’s Café” was an early hit that set the stage for The Coasters’ later success. The Robins’ clever lyrics and vocal interplay helped shape the early blueprint for comedy-infused rock and roll.
